"Modified Human Troll Army Project," William muttered as he read the document in his hand. "A humanoid hybrid that has superior regeneration ability with only one weakness… acid strong enough to melt adamantium."
Amelia who was standing beside him sucked in a cold breath because she couldn't believe what she was hearing.
"Y-You mean this facility was made to turn humans into trolls?!" Amelia couldn't contain her outburst. "And they built it here in our barony… this means that they were planning to use our citizens for their experiments!"
Amelia glared hatefully at the pool of miasma in the distance while gnashing her teeth. If not for the fact that something had gone terribly wrong with the organization's plan, their barony might have suffered a calamity of untold proportions!
William didn't reply to her and read the rest of the document. This time, he read silently. He didn't want Amelia to be blinded by rage and destroy the whole facility out of anger. He needed to gather more information about this hidden organization that he was hearing about for the first time.
After reading the scroll, the red-headed boy picked up a small book that seemed to be a diary. Just as he expected, the daily logs of the sorcerer who managed this facility were recorded. Fenrir had told him these things beforehand, so William had a general understanding of what had happened to the base.
----
-- Day 18 of the month of the Empress
We bought a few human slaves from the capital of the Hellan Kingdom and brought them here to be experimental subjects. They were made to drink the latest potions we had concocted to help modify their bodies from the inside. The modification will finish in three days, I can't wait to see the results!
-- Day 22 of the month of the Empress
The bodies of the human slaves have turned green, but aside from that, nothing seems to be different. They were still rational and there were no signs of their intelligence degrading. Will wait two more days before we proceed to Phase Two.
-- Day 24 of the month of the Empress
One of the female slaves died after her body encountered some side effects from the potion. Such a useless b*tch. She wasn't even worth the coin that was used to purchase her from the slave trader.
Advertisement
Although there was a small mishap, the remaining slaves were still good to go. All of them were forced to the pool to undergo the Second Phase of the experiment.
-- Day 25 of the month of the Empress
All the experimental subjects died before they completed their transformation. I guess the miasma was too much for them to resist. No problem, we will just modify the potion in order to give them a tougher skin.
-- Day 12 of the month of the Magician.
Failure! All of them are failures! I refuse to believe that my research is wrong. Perhaps we are using the wrong approach? I better ask the organization to give me some beasts to experiment on first.
-- Day 20 of the month of the Magician.
Wild Dog and Troll blood are unexpectedly compatible with each other. This is a good start. Also, test subject 288 is showing great potential. Among the Trollhounds that were created, its transformation has surpassed my expectations.
-- Day 8 of the month of the Hierophant
Success! We created a new breed of monster! Hahahaha! A truly wonderful creation! With this, the organization will be able to give me additional funds for my research.
-- Day 12 of the month of the Hierophant
Something is wrong, Experimental subject 288 suddenly broke through to the Centennial Rank. The chains binding it were not enough to contain it. I need to do something fast before things get out of hand.
-----
The journal ended that day and William couldn't find any more diaries in the other locked drawers inside the chamber. All he saw were the formulas that were used to make the "body modification potions" that were used on Humans and beasts alike.
'Fenrir said that the Titanic Green-Scaled Trollhound rebelled a few weeks ago and managed to kill more than half of the researchers in the facility,' William thought. 'The sorcerer was only able to save his life because he used a teleportation scroll.'
William clicked his tongue after connecting the dots together. He felt regret that the Titanic Trollhound wasn't able to kill the mastermind behind its suffering.
'So that sorcerer is still at large,' William narrowed his eyes as he gazed at the pool of miasma. 'This is troublesome.'
